I just wanted to let you know that tx_community is still alive and we're working on it. Since the complete rewrite in the summer of '10 we've refactored and simplified a lot. We'll continue to reimplement features like ACLs and caching from the start to make use of Extbase's new possibilities like dependency injection.

Also, I'm happy to announce that, thanks to Karsten, we now use git as the VCS for tx_community. Together with gerrit it's a lot easier to get patches integrated. And here's a little request from my side: if you have the possibility to test the extension and find a bug - please file it at forge! We'll be happy to get some feedback and make the extension more stable. A community is a complex system and we need your help to find bugs. If you want, provide a patch and push it to gerrit for a review. There's some great documentation on how to do that at the forge wiki [1].
